What is a flexible financial modeling freelance?

A Flexible Financial Modeling Freelance job involves working independently to build, analyze, or refine financial models for clients on a project-by-project basis. Freelancers in this field use tools like Excel or specialized software to create models that help businesses forecast financial performance, evaluate investments, or make strategic decisions. The 'flexible' aspect means that the work can often be done remotely, with adjustable hours and workloads tailored to the freelancer's availability and client needs. This role requ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a deep understanding of finance and data analysis.

What are some common challenges faced by flexible financial modeling freelancers, and how can they be addressed?

Flexible financial modeling freelancers often encounter challenges such as adapting to diverse client requirements, managing multiple projects simultaneously, and staying updated with the latest financial modeling tools and best practices. Addressing these challenges involves maintaining strong communication with clients to clarify expectations, developing effective project management habits, and investing time in continuous learning to remain competitive. Building a robust portfolio and leveraging professional networks can also help freelancers secure a steady stream of projects and referrals.

Job description

Overview

The Senior Forecast Analyst, Business Unit Finance serves as the strategic finance partner to executive leadership and business unit leaders within a private equity-backed SaaS organization specializing in the multi-family housing industry. This role is responsible for driving financial performance, supporting value creation initiatives, and enabling scalable, profitable growth through disciplined planning, forecasting, and analysis. Operating in a PE-backed environment, this analyst brings a strong ownership mindset, a bias toward action, and a deep understanding of the financial levers that drive ARR & EBITDA growth, cash flow, and enterprise value. 

Responsibilities

Strategic Finance & Business Partnership 

- Act as the primary finance partner to Insurance Business Unit leadership, supporting strategy, investment decisions, and operational execution by framing decisions, risks, and trade-offs, not just presenting data - Translate business and PE value-creation strategies into actionable financial plans and performance targets - Lead development of forward-looking "what-if" scenarios to evaluate strategic choices, risks, and growth opportunities across the business unit  

- Build flexible financial and operational models that allow executives to simulate outcomes under varying assumptions (market conditions, pricing, investments, cost structures) - Act as a thought partner, helping leaders clarify priorities, define success measures, and align on strategic direction 

Financial Planning, Forecasting & Analysis 

- Lead annual budgeting, rolling forecasts, and long-range planning for assigned business units in a PE operating cadence - Own and enhance SaaS financial models, including ARR, MRR, churn, CAC, LTV, gross margin, and unit economics - Analyze performance drivers, variances, and trends with a focus on EBITDA, cash flow, and scalability - Develop dashboards and reporting to monitor financial and operational KPIs aligned with PE objectives 

SaaS & Multi-Family Industry Economics 

- Partner with Product, Sales, and Revenue Operations on pricing, packaging, and monetization strategies - Evaluate customer segmentation, retention, and lifetime value across multi-family housing portfolios - Support deal structuring, contract analysis, and revenue recognition considerations - Incorporate industry-specific dynamics such as unit-based pricing models, property counts, seasonality, and regulatory considerations 

Operational Excellence & Value Creation 

- Drive financial rigor, accountability, and scalable processes across the business unit - Partner closely with accounting on close processes, accruals, and financial accuracy - Support M&A activity, integrations, and post-acquisition performance tracking as applicable - Identify and execute opportunities for margin expansion, cost efficiency, and operational leverage 

Leadership & Cross-Functional Collaboration 

- Collaborate cross-functionally with Sales, Product, Marketing, Customer Success, Operations and Accounting - Influence effectively in a fast-paced, results-oriented PE-backed environment 

Qualifications

B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, or related field; - 5+ years of progressive finance experience, including strategic FP&A and business partnership roles - 2+ years of experience in SaaS or recurring-revenue business models - Proven ability to support senior executives and influence business strategy - Deep understanding of SaaS metrics and unit economics - Advanced financial modeling, forecasting, and analytical skills - Strong executive-level communication and presentation capabilities
